A Career Advancement Programme in Corporate Citizenship and Ethics equips professionals with the knowledge and skills to navigate the increasingly complex landscape of responsible business practices. This specialized program focuses on developing expertise in areas like sustainability, ethical decision-making, and stakeholder engagement.
Learning outcomes typically include a comprehensive understanding of corporate social responsibility (CSR), environmental, social, and governance (ESG) frameworks, and the ability to develop and implement effective citizenship initiatives. Participants will also gain proficiency in ethical leadership, risk management, and compliance, crucial skills in today's business environment.
The duration of such a programme varies, ranging from several months to a full year, depending on the intensity and depth of the curriculum. Some programs are part-time to accommodate working professionals, while others are full-time intensive courses.
